Outdoor Monitoring Cabinets: Poland's Essential Shield
So, what *is* the fix? It’s not glamorous, but tough outdoor monitoring cabinets are the workhorse heroes. Forget flimsy sheet metal. Modern enclosures for Polish centers are engineered for battle. Think heavy-duty steel, powder-coated. Internal heating kits combat those brutal winters. Climate control handles summer peaks. Advanced IP protection ratings (like IP66 or IP67) ensure dust and water stay out. Proper ventilation with filters? Mandatory.

Essential Features for Polish Logistics Cabinets
Choosing the right cabinet isn't like picking a desk lamp. For harsh environment deployment, key specs matter:
- Extreme Temp Tolerance: Must handle -30°C to +55°C minimum. Active heating/cooling is often needed.
- Superior IP Rating: IP66 ensures strong dust/water protection; IP67 allows temporary immersion.
- Corrosion Resistance: Powder coating or stainless steel is crucial for coastal or industrial zones.
- Secure Access: Robust locking keeps sensitive gear safe from tampering or theft.
- Power & Cabling Management: Easy, safe ingress points for power and data cables are vital.
